The Army is rapidly building its capability to manufacture and assemble small-unmanned aerial systems in coordination with industry and academia partners.
This is one part of a larger effort to increase advanced manufacturing at every level of the service. The Army is investing in the Organic Industrial Base to build the capacity to qualify, test and produce 3D-printed supplies and components.

Exercise Obangame Express (OE) is one of three African regional “Express” series exercises sponsored by U.S. Africa Command (AFRICOM) and facilitated by U.S. Sixth Fleet (SIXTHFLT).
